Conference Carolinas All-Conference Golf Teams Announced
High Point, N.C. - The Conference Carolinas All-Conference Teams were determined by vote from each Head Coach of participating league institutions. Nominations were collected and then voted upon by ballot and tallied to determine Player of the Year, Freshman of the Year, Coach of the Year, All-Conference First Team, All-Conference Second Team and All-Conference Third Team. Awards were presented at the league golf team banquet at the Conference Tournament Championships hosted by Belmont Abbey College at Bryan Park "Champions Course" in Greensboro, NC. Player of the Year:
Christian Constance, North Greenville University
Christian Constance has put together a solid campaign in his second year in Tigerville, turning himself into one of the team's most consistent players. The sophomore has put together a solid average this season, carding a 72.94 in 19 rounds played. He put together the team's second best round of the season in September, shooting a 65 at the King Invitational, one of his two first place finishes. Constance has four top 10 and six top 20 finishes to his credit with a conference low 135 in 36 hole tournament. Constance currently sits at 45 on the Golfstat.com head-to-head rankings while leading his team to ranking of 19th overall. He is the highest ranked individual in Conference Carolinas.
Freshman of the Year:
Nick Adams, University of Mount Olive
The University of Mount Olive's Nick Adams stormed through his first season of college competition to be named the league's Freshman of the Year. The freshman from Goldsboro, N.C., led the Trojans with a scoring average of 73.78 strokes per 18 holes. Adams recorded six top 10 finishes in nine tournaments in 2014-15, including each of the Trojans' final five regular season tournaments. His best finish was fifth at the 54-hole Jay Jennison Memorial and his low 18-hole score was a 69 at the Lander Bearcat Invitational as the Trojans set a 54-hole team record in the tournament. Adams becomes the second Trojan in three years to win Men's Golf Freshman of the Year.
Coach of the Year:
Brad Caldwell, North Greenville University
Brad Caldwell has already made his mark as a head coach in Conference Carolinas, leading the Crusaders to their most productive year in school history. The Crusaders found their way into the top 25 under the tutelage of the first year headman as NGU moves to 19th in the national poles and sixth in the Southeast region. Caldwell has NGU in position to take a spot in the NCAA Regionals, while also eying the squads first ever league championship. The Crusaders have a 16 round total of 295.4, posting two tournament wins and four top five finishes this season.
